Abstract

The role of a consumer, in modern day life is perhaps the most profound roles that an individual is playing. It gives a sense of identity through brand ownership to today’s consumer. However, consumerism as a compulsive choice deters the mental health of the individual in the long run. The chapters covers various dimensions of the relationship between consumerism and mental –wellbeing. It further details the negative and positive outcomes of reckless brand ownership on the intrinsic values of personal growth, contentment and mental peace. The chapter concludes that instead of excessive consumption, due to social media exposures and digital marketing, regulated and optimum level of consumption patterns, especially consumption of experiences, may have positive impacts of personal and mental well –being.
